A crucial telephone system was initially identified from a personal branch exchange because it did not require an operator or attendant at the switchboard to develop connections between the main office trunks and stations, or in between stations. Highly, personal branch exchanges share lineage with headquarters telephone systems, and in bigger or more complicated systems, might match a main workplace system in capacity and functions. The systems marketed in The United States and Canada as the 1A, 6A, 1A1 and the 1A2 Key System are case in points and sold for lots of years. The 1A household of Western Electric Business (WECo) essential telephone units (KTUs) were presented in the late 1930s and stayed in usage to the 1950s. 1A devices was primitive and required a minimum of two KTUs per line; one for line termination and one for station (telephone instrument) termination.
